Abia Online Media AGM/Bloggers Week: Sir Onyii Wamah Named Abia Administrator of The Year
The Abia Online Media Publishers, the Umbrella body for all Online Media Practitioners in Abia State has approved the nomination Abia Head of Service Sir Onyii Wamah as Abia Administrator of The year.

In a statement released by the planning committee of the group, the honour is in recognition of his invaluable contributions and years of quality service to the state and nation.
Sir Wamah who has served in different capacities is the current head of service and has since assumption of office reengineered and repackaged Abia work force that trainings, promotions, and welfare of Abia workforce are prioritized.
The Award will be presented to him alongside other Awardees at the Michael Okpara Auditorium on the 19th of Nov. 2021 as part of the activities marking the groups 4-Day Annual General Meeting/Bloggers Week.
According to the planning committee, the 4-Day Bloggers week will commence on Tuesday 16th with the arrival of visiting Bloggers from across the country, a Training Session(17th Nov), a Tour of the Governor’s projects(18th), a media Interactive with the Governor, and the AGM/Awards (19th Nov).
